4.2.1.28: propanediol dehydratase

Reaction

Propane-1,2-diol
=
propanal
+
H2O

Synonyms

1,2-propanediol dehydratase, 1,2-propanediol hydro-lyase, adenosylcobalamin-dependent diol dehydratase, AdoCbl-dependent diol dehydratase, cobalamin-dependent diol dehydratase, coenzyme B12-dependent diol dehydrase, coenzyme B12-dependent diol dehydratase, coenzyme-B12-dependent diol dehydratase, DDH, dehydratase, diol, dehydratase, propanediol, diol dehydrase, diol dehydratase, diol dehydratase alpha subunit, dioldehydrase, dioldehydratase, DL-1,2-propanediol hydro-lyase, DL-1,2-propanediol hydrolyase, GldCDE, meso-2,3-butanediol dehydrase, PduCDE, PduCDEGH, Propanediol dehydrase

General Stability

10-20% glycerol stabilizes component F at 0°C

calcium-deprived apoenzyme is unstable when incubated at 37°C in the absence of both Ca2+ and substrate

limited proteolysis of the enzyme with trypsin converts the enzyme into a highly soluble form without loss of activity

sensitive to most solubilization procedures, dithiothreitol stabilizes

ternary complex photostable, coenzyme alone photolabile
